Today’s systems are no longer fit for purpose. We need to reinvent how we source, produce, and process our food, its transportation and the materials we use to package it.

As a world leading food processing and packaging solutions company, Tetra Pak is coming to COP27 to accelerate actions and enable a shift towards resilient and sustainable food systems and healthier diets. Our progress depends on embracing a mindset which drives both growth and sustainability for a better future – to this end, system thinking, science-based decisions and collaborative innovation are crucial.

In recent decades, food systems have delivered major human development benefits through massive increases in productivity. Yet, today’s systems are unsustainable and wasteful. They are failing to deliver healthy diets, with 800m people going hungry daily and 2 billion people overweight or obese. At the same time food systems bear high hidden costs - amounting to some $12 trillion each year - and have a detrimental impact on the environment. We need a radically new approach to the way we feed the planet, one that helps us not to trespass the planetary boundaries.

For Tetra Pak, the opportunities to do that lie in four key areas:

• Increasing access to safe, affordable and nutritious food.

• Reducing food loss and waste.

• Building sustainable and resilient food supply chains.

• Leveraging innovation in food packaging and processing to improve global food security.

At this year’s UN Climate Change Conference in Sharm el-Sheikh, the focus needs to be on how collaborative action, policy reform and innovation can help drive the decarbonisation of food systems for the achievement of the Paris Agreement goals.

It isn’t enough to say change is needed. A long-term, collaborative approach needs to be at the heart of all pledges, initiatives, and agreements to make this transformation happen. Tetra Pak is coming to COP27 to accelerate actions towards sustainable and resilient food systems.
